Editorial take

The Kenetrek Mountain Extreme 1000 is a purpose-built boot for serious hunters operating in harsh, cold environments. Its foundation is a rugged full-grain leather upper, 2.8mm thick, which is notably durable and provides substantial ankle support – crucial when hauling heavy loads over uneven terrain. This boot is insulated with 1000 grams of Thinsulate, a clear indicator it's designed for static periods in late-season stands or slow, cold stalks, rather than high-exertion, shoulder-season hikes. The Kenetrek K-Talon outsole is a standout feature, offering aggressive traction for navigating snow, ice, and loose rock, delivering confidence underfoot when conditions are treacherous.

Waterproofing is handled by a Windtex membrane, which generally performs well in keeping feet dry, though like any membrane, breathability can be a trade-off during warmer periods of high exertion. The boot's overall stiffness, a result of its construction and full-length nylon midsole, makes it excellent for edging on steep slopes and resisting foot fatigue from heavy packs, but does mean a break-in period is necessary. It’s a substantial boot, and its weight reflects its robust build and insulation, so it's not the choice for those prioritizing ultralight setups or warm-weather mobility.

Ultimately, the Mountain Extreme 1000 is for the hunter who prioritizes warmth, stability, and protection in extreme cold and challenging backcountry conditions. It's a specialized tool, sitting at the premium end of insulated hunting boots, and its performance aligns with its robust construction, delivering dependable support and warmth where it matters most for late-season pursuits.
